The first car!

I've pretty much decided what my first car is going to be. I'm 21 and at this time I pretty much either borrow my parents' cars or I bike where I want to go. I've been driving for almost 6 years and I'm now starting to itch to buy my own car. I'm single, and don't have a family, and don't plan on having one for a few more years. It is a time to enjoy life. I am now officially looking for a previously owned C4 Corvette.

One can get an EXCELLENT condition 1990 C4 Corvette with 2,000 to 3,000 miles for £6,000. That is a little over my budget, but I would suffice for a good condition C4 convertible, between the years 1990 and 1996 with up to 50K or so miles. That should bring it down to about £3,500 to £4,000.

Engine: 5.7L V8 engine

0-60mph: 6.3 seconds [standard transmission, for the convertible]

Top speed: Over 150 mph

1/4mile: 14.8 seconds, up to 95 mph

Lateral acceleration: .89 g


There is a huge spike in prices if you cross into the C5 arena. I'm now talking a jump to at least £13,000. I doubt I'll be able to afford that, unless I get the job at Microsoft I'm so coveting. I'll wait and see. I'm hoping to buy in 2006.

I'll avoid the jokes about huskies and sleds and go straight to the advice. To be honest mate, i'd avoid the C4. They were a bit of a nightmare. I'd go for a high (highway) mileage (try not to go for the earliest) C5. Make sure you get a Carfax report (it looks like you get them up there), and don't be fobbed off by the dealer's excuses, if he won't show it. Another option is the Camaro. It has an ever so slightly scaled down version of the Vette's engine, and still got enough grunt. (the Z28 model is faster than the Vette), but much cheaper. You can get a 95 Camaro Z28, for a 90 Vette.

If you still want to go for that C4, i'd at least avoid that one. 14 years old and 3k on the clock? Even if its true it must of been sitting in a garage most of the year, and that won't do it any good.
